Orioles’ Corbin Burnes Trade Has MLB Fans Hyped for Baltimore’s Future
The Baltimore Orioles, who are now the AL East champions, improved their chances on Thursday when it was revealed by ESPN’s Jeff Passan that they had acquired starting pitcher Corbin Burnes from the Milwaukee Brewers.
To acquire the 2021 NL Cy Young Award winner, Baltimore had to give up pitching prospect D.L. Hall, infield prospect Joey Ortiz, and the 34th selection in the 2024 MLB draft. A squad that finished 101-61 in 2023 but had some gaps in its starting lineup will greatly benefit from the acquisition.
Burnes will take over right away and establish himself as one of the Orioles’ top two starters. The 29-year-old helped the Brewers win the NL Central by pitching 10-8 with a 3.39 ERA and 200 strikeouts in 193.2 innings. He had the most strikeouts in the National League in 2022—243 in 202 innings pitched. He had the best ERA in the majors (2.43) and recorded 234 strikeouts in 167 innings pitched during his Cy Young campaign.
Burnes will certainly improve Baltimore’s chances of contending for a World Series championship this year, even though he may just be a short-term rental because he will become a free agent following the 2024 season.

Burnes will create a strong 1-2 punch for the Orioles along with starter Kyle Bradish, who had a team-best 2.83 ERA last season. Baltimore’s rotation will be rounded out by Grayson Rodriguez, Dean Kremer, Tyler Wells and John Means.
